But the validity has been questioned as this can be … WebApr 13, 2024 · If you have clogs or blockages in the arteries in your arms or legs, you may develop symptoms of peripheral artery disease. These symptoms can include decreased blood pressure in an arm or leg, or even pain in your leg while you’re walking, which is known as claudication. Endocarditis may be classified as left-sided (mitral/aortic valve) or right-sided (tricuspid/pulmonary valve) depending on the valve affected.
